About agriculture in Caprezzo

Located in the Piedmont region of northern Italy, Caprezzo sits on the slopes above Lake Maggiore within the Verbano-Cusio-Ossola province. The surrounding landscape is characterized by lush alpine forests, steep hillsides, and panoramic views of the Prealps. The rural area is predominantly mountainous, featuring a mix of dense woodlands and small mountain pastures that define the local topography.

Agricultural activity in this part of Piedmont focuses on traditional mountain farming and forestry. Livestock rearing, particularly cattle and goats, is common, with animals often moved to higher mountain pastures during the summer months. The region also supports small-scale cultivation of hardy crops, berry fruits, and chestnuts, alongside timber production from the extensive local forests.

For agronomists and seasonal workers, the area offers opportunities primarily related to livestock management and forestry services. Seasonal work is often tied to the haymaking period and the maintenance of mountain trails and woodland. Workers can expect a rugged environment where traditional methods are still prevalent, requiring physical stamina and an understanding of alpine agricultural cycles.
